An authenticated Model Context Protocol (MCP) server that exposes LlamaParse document processing capabilities to any MCP-compatible AI client. Built with Next.js 15 and deployed on Vercel, it uses WorkOS AuthKit for OAuth authentication so users sign in with their LlamaCloud credentials (no API key sharing required).

Visit our docs to learn more, or read on for exact implementation details.

MCP Tools

Tool Description
getUploadUrl Returns a short-lived pre-signed upload URL (and a browser upload link) for sending a file to LlamaParse storage
uploadFileByUrl Uploads a file directly from a remote URL into LlamaParse storage
getUserProjects Lists all LlamaCloud project IDs associated with the authenticated user
parseFile Parses an uploaded file and returns its content as markdown or plain text
classifyFile Classifies a file against a set of custom categories, returning the matched category, confidence score, and reasoning
splitFile Splits a multi-section document into labelled segments based on custom categories

Using the hosted version

Production instances are already running in two regions. Pick the one that matches your LlamaCloud account — no server setup required either way.

LlamaCloud account MCP endpoint
cloud.llamaindex.ai (NA) https://mcp.llamaindex.ai/mcp
cloud.eu.llamaindex.ai (EU) https://mcp.eu.llamaindex.ai/mcp

Region is a property of your account, not a per-session choice: a token issued in one region is rejected by the other with a 401 naming the correct endpoint. The client configurations below use the NA URL — substitute the EU URL if your account lives in the EU.

Claude Desktop

Add the following to your claude_desktop_config.json (typically at ~/Library/Application Support/Claude/claude_desktop_config.json on macOS or %APPDATA%\Claude\claude_desktop_config.json on Windows):

{
  "mcpServers": {
    "llamaparse": {
      "type": "http",
      "url": "https://mcp.llamaindex.ai/mcp"
    }
  }
}

Restart Claude Desktop. On first use, open the MCP panel (/mcp slash command), select llamaparse, and click Re-authenticate to sign in with your LlamaCloud account.

Claude CLI

claude mcp add --transport http llamaparse https://mcp.llamaindex.ai/mcp

Then run /mcp inside a Claude session, click llamaparse → Re-authenticate, and complete the OAuth flow in your browser.

GitHub Copilot (VS Code)

Open your VS Code settings.json (Cmd/Ctrl+Shift+POpen User Settings (JSON)) and add:

{
  "mcp": {
    "servers": {
      "llamaparse": {
        "type": "http",
        "url": "https://mcp.llamaindex.ai/mcp"
      }
    }
  }
}

Restart VS Code. Copilot will prompt you to authenticate the first time a LlamaParse tool is invoked in agent mode.

Cursor

Open Settings → MCP (or edit ~/.cursor/mcp.json) and add:

{
  "mcpServers": {
    "llamaparse": {
      "type": "http",
      "url": "https://mcp.llamaindex.ai/mcp"
    }
  }
}

Restart Cursor. The LlamaParse tools will appear in the Composer tool list. Cursor will redirect you to authenticate on first use.


Quickstart (local development)

Prerequisites

  • Node.js 20+, pnpm 10+
  • A WorkOS account with an AuthKit application
  • A LlamaCloud account
  • A Redis instance (local or cloud — required for file upload token storage)

1. Clone and install

git clone https://github.com/run-llama/mcp-llamaindex-ai
cd mcp-llamaindex-ai
pnpm install

2. Configure environment variables

Copy the example below into a .env.local file and fill in your values:

# WorkOS AuthKit
WORKOS_API_KEY=sk_...
WORKOS_CLIENT_ID=client_...
WORKOS_COOKIE_PASSWORD=<random-32-char-secret>   # used to sign session cookies
# Must be https and must not carry a path: it is advertised as the OAuth
# issuer and is where the discovery document is fetched from.
WORKOS_AUTHKIT_DOMAIN=https://<your-authkit-domain>.authkit.app
NEXT_PUBLIC_WORKOS_REDIRECT_URI=http://localhost:3000/callback

# Public URL of this deployment (no trailing slash)
# Use http://localhost:3000 for local dev
NEXT_PUBLIC_VERCEL_PROJECT_PRODUCTION_URL=http://localhost:3000

# LlamaCloud region this deployment serves: `na` (default) or `eu`.
# Selects the API base URL; `na` -> api.cloud.llamaindex.ai,
# `eu` -> api.cloud.eu.llamaindex.ai.
LLAMA_CLOUD_REGION=na

# Optional override of the API base, for local development.
# May only be a LlamaCloud region API (which then determines the region, so
# setting this alone is enough) or a loopback host with an explicit scheme
# (which requires LLAMA_CLOUD_REGION to be set). https is required for anything
# non-loopback. Arbitrary hosts — including staging APIs — are refused: a
# deployment that promises a region must not silently talk to somewhere else.
# LLAMA_CLOUD_BASE_URL=http://localhost:8000

# Redis — required for the pre-signed upload URL feature
REDIS_URI=redis://localhost:6379

WorkOS setup tip: In your WorkOS dashboard, add http://localhost:3000/callback as an allowed redirect URI for local development.

Deploying LLAMA_CLOUD_REGION=eu: the function region must also be in the EU. Documents are uploaded through this server, downloaded back for LiteParse, and parsed in the function, so pointing at the EU API is not on its own enough to keep them in region. Set the Vercel project's function region to fra1, cdg1, arn1 or dub1 — Vercel's default for a new project is iad1. An EU deployment left on the default still deploys; it then returns 500 for every request until the function region is corrected. Set it in project settings, not in a vercel.json: that file is shared with the NA project and would relocate its traffic too.

3. Run the dev server

pnpm dev

4. Connect an MCP client

Claude Desktop / Claude CLI:

claude mcp add --transport http llamaparse http://localhost:3000/mcp

Then open Claude, run /mcp, select llamaparse, and click Re-authenticate to complete the OAuth flow.

Cursor or other HTTP-transport clients: point them at http://localhost:3000/mcp.
